Autor
|
Thema: Constraints richtig zuordnen (2372 mal gelesen)
|
HAW-Raptor Mitglied Design Release Engineer
Beiträge: 58 Registriert: 12.10.2009
|
erstellt am: 13. Jul. 2011 12:23 <-- editieren / zitieren --> Unities abgeben:
Hallo, ich habe ein Problem mit Constraints. Ich habe eine folgende Struktur: Ich habe als obersten Knoten ein Catprodukt. Diesem hänge ich neben Catparts auch einen weiteren Knoten an, eine Sammelkiste als Catproduct. Nun sollen per Makro weitere Catparts dieser Sammelkiste angehängt werden. Dies funktioniert auch tadelos, nur mit den Constraints gibt es komischerweise Probleme. Die Referenzen werden von mir richtig gesetzt und das Tool funktioniert auch, wenn ich nur ein Catpart mit Constraints einfüge. Will ich aber ein zweites Catpart mit Constraints einfügen, kommt eine Fehlermeldung "Ignored constraint: the system of constraints is inconsistent or over-constrained". Ich nehme an, es liegt daran, dass die Catparts der Sammelkiste zugeordnet sind. Weiß jemand eine Lösung?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P |
tberger Mitglied Application Manager CATIA V5 / V6
Beiträge: 1385 Registriert: 13.01.2007 WIN 7 64bit V5R21SP3HF49 3DX/V6 R2016x
|
erstellt am: 13. Jul. 2011 15:35 <-- editieren / zitieren --> Unities abgeben: Nur für HAW-Raptor
|
HAW-Raptor Mitglied Design Release Engineer
Beiträge: 58 Registriert: 12.10.2009
|
erstellt am: 14. Jul. 2011 07:35 <-- editieren / zitieren --> Unities abgeben:
Hallo, ich habe gerade versucht, das Catproduct in eine flexible Baugruppe umzuwandeln über *.object->Flexible/Rigid Sub-Assembly nur leider erhalte ich die Fehlermeldung "This object is not valid. You cannot apply the command (Un)set flexible sub-assembly to the selected object." Woran könnte das liegen? Edit: Nachdem ich ein Catpart diesem Catproduct zugeordnet habe, konnte ich das Catproduct ein eine flexible Baugruppe umwandeln, jetzt klappt es wunderbar. Kann man ein Catproduct eigentlich über ein Makro direkt als flexible Baugruppe einfügen lassen? Ich benötige glaube ich mal dringend ein gutes CATIA Programmierbuch... [Diese Nachricht wurde von HAW-Raptor am 14. Jul. 2011 editiert.]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P |
HAW-Raptor Mitglied Design Release Engineer
Beiträge: 58 Registriert: 12.10.2009
|
erstellt am: 14. Jul. 2011 14:02 <-- editieren / zitieren --> Unities abgeben:
Moin, ich habe es nun fast geschafft, das Catproduct wird nach dem Einfügen eines Elementes in eine flexible Baugruppe umgewandelt und damit habe ich keine Fehler mehr. Ich möchte auf diesem Wege nur nochmal erfragen, wo ich erkennen kann, ob ich eine flexible oder eine nicht flexible Baugruppe habe. Man kann sich ja die Objekte im VBA-Editor anzeigen lassen, aber ein Attribut habe ich bislang noch nicht gefunden. Oder gibt es eine Möglichkeit, das Catproduct direkt flexibel einfügen zu lassen?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P |
JuPaV Mitglied Software-Entwickler
Beiträge: 39 Registriert: 11.11.2010 CATIA V5R20SP364 CATScript, CATVba, VB6, .NET, C++, NXOpen
|
erstellt am: 14. Jul. 2011 15:32 <-- editieren / zitieren --> Unities abgeben: Nur für HAW-Raptor
|